# Color

**Step 1** - you can go to any elementor edit page.

![](https://gblobscdn.gitbook.com/assets%2F-MHy5dy5uQ67W56zMcvB%2F-MHyl5tKwxIFMrcOFEGL%2F-MHylCQG8lFl_ND3H8Om%2Fimage.png?alt=media\&token=2f10648c-373f-4f17-83a7-655815f0239f)

**Step 2** - Site Settings >> Global Colors >>

![](https://1295118122-files.gitbook.io/~/files/v0/b/gitbook-x-prod.appspot.com/o/spaces%2FJ2jh1UVBd8x4cr5pSCho%2Fuploads%2FFcQnloTu4K4nfEPvHP0v%2Fcolor1.png?alt=media\&token=5e6249b7-3844-4eab-8ddd-2d256320eb3a)

**Step 3** - Settings color for your site

1. **Primary Color** is the main color of your site .

* Regular: original color
* Hover : color when hover items

&#x20;Example: Color Button , Color Link and some other places.

&#x20;2\. **Body Color** is color of the content text.

&#x20;Example: Color content, description ... in single blog, single product, page ...

&#x20;3\. **Heading Color** is color of heading text.

&#x20;Example: Color Title , Title Tab ...

&#x20;4\. **Border Color** is color border block.

&#x20;Example: border product block, border form input and places with borders ...

&#x20;5\. **Light Color** is color light used for sub description.

&#x20;Example: Color categories, color date time, color subtitle ...

Note: Color is sometimes used for many special places to see which colors apply correctly to what cases you can select and test.
